President's Remarks:
 
President Karen welcomed everyone to our last meeting of this Rotary year, and her last "official" meeting acting as President.  She encouraged all the club members to check the Twitter/Facebook updates that Chris Perret has been providing from the Rotary International Convention in Toronto.
 
Karen spoke about the accomplishments of the club this year, following closely the club Strategic Plan done several years ago.  Things such as a new sound system, the update of the Rotary Branding at meetings, and shortened lunch meetings have all contributed to a new atmosphere at our noon meetings.  As well, she spoke about the Rotary Impact Assessments, which impressed the Rotary International President at our Centennial celebration and provide some evidence of the impact of Rotary in the community over the past 100 years.
 
Karen also spoke about some of our 16 Community events this year, including our Christmas Stocking delivery, Random Acts of Kindness, the Salvation Army kettles and other fun things. She also spoke about the monthly business meetings, and the quarterly meetings held with other local club Presidents and President-elects.

  • Ted Cowtan reminded Rotarians about the Rotary Friendship Exchange which is being planned for New Zealand in February 2019, you have until July 3rd to apply.
    Applications are currently being accepted for a Rotary Friendship Exchange to New Zealand from February 11 to 25, 2019. Currently they are looking for 12 Rotarians (in any combination of individuals and couples for this exchange. The exchange is to New Zealand - North Island- District 9930 and will begin and end in Hamilton. The group will be picked up from and delivered back to Auckland Airport. Transportation to the 5 different clubs around Hamilton will be by 12 seater minibus (cost of transportation to be split by group). The group will gather at a hotel in Auckland on February 10 and be picked from there.
     
    This Friendship Exchange will involve 15 nights including the one pre-exchange night in a hotel then 15 days/nights with different host Rotary families (3 nights each). There is usually a maximum of 6-7 host families per host Rotary club. Programming includes Rotary activities, touring local points of interest and visiting tourist attractions.
